In short: Flat and sandy In full: Great course that is as flat as a pancake. There is about 2 miles on the beach, but this was pretty compact so doesn't slow the pace much, if at all.
£15 is steep for a 10k compared to other local races, however there was free parking and access to DW Leisure, so I had a message, steam room and swim for free. Date of review: September 5, 2011
